Perodua Myvi 2018
The 2018 Perodua Myvi remains one of Malaysia's most popular compact cars, offering a blend of practicality, fuel efficiency, and modern features. This model year introduced three variants: the 1.3 Standard G with manual or automatic transmission, the 1.3 Premium X, and the sportier 1.5 High AV. All versions feature a sleek design, responsive handling, and Perodua's signature durability. The 1.5L engine delivers 102hp for zippy urban driving, while the Eco Idle system in higher trims improves fuel economy. Key upgrades included LED daytime running lights, a touchscreen infotainment system, and advanced safety features like Vehicle Stability Control across all models, making it a standout choice in its class. Common Problem

The Perodua Myvi, while popular for its affordability and practicality, has been reported to have several common issues. Here's a summary of the most frequently discussed problems:
Brake Stiffness Owners of older Myvi models have reported issues with brake stiffness, particularly in traffic jams. This problem can persist even after replacing components like the brake vacuum hose or rear slave brake pump. A common suggestion is to check the brake booster, as it might need replacement if good vacuum levels are present but the issue remains.
Noise, Vibration, and Harshness (NVH)
The Myvi G3 has been criticized for its NVH levels. Owners have reported persistent rattling noises from the dashboard and door trims, especially on rough roads. Solutions include installing dampeners, although this can be labor-intensive and costly. Some users have suggested aftermarket shocks or airbags to improve suspension issues.
Fueling Issues
Some Myvi owners have experienced fueling problems where the fuel pump clicks off prematurely, suggesting a possible vacuum in the fuel tank. This could indicate an issue with the EVAP system that may need addressing.
Starting Problems
There are reports of starting issues where the car won't start despite the internal lights being functional. This is often attributed to battery problems, where the battery might be strong enough to power the lights but not the starter motor. In some cases, issues with the gear position sensor, especially after exposure to water or flooding, have also been noted.
General Advice
For many of these issues, consulting a trusted mechanic is recommended. Regular maintenance and checks, especially of the battery and braking system, can help mitigate some of these problems. Additionally, considering soundproofing options and regular inspections of the EVAP system might be beneficial for maintaining the vehicle's performance and comfort.

History of Perodua Myvi

eMO EV (2025 Launch)
Scheduled for late 2025, this all-electric variant marks Perodua’s EV debut, offering 410 km range and a competitive RM80,000 price point.
4th Generation (2023-Present)
The current model focuses on hybrid technology and connectivity upgrades, aligning with Perodua’s shift toward electrification.
3rd Generation (2017-2023)
Redesigned with advanced safety features like ASA 2.0 and a modernized interior, it became Malaysia’s best-selling car for multiple years.
2nd Generation (2011-2017)
This update introduced sharper styling, improved fuel efficiency, and a 1.5L engine option, solidifying its popularity among young drivers.
1st Generation (2005-2011)
The first Myvi launched as Perodua's compact hatchback, featuring a 1.3L engine and practical design tailored for urban driving in Malaysia.
